Pergunta: Are there any differences between the videos that young people and old people like to watch?

Definitely, there are noticeable differences between the types of videos young and old people enjoy. Young people are really into short, entertaining clips on platforms like TikTok and YouTube, and they love things like vlogs, music videos, or gaming streams. Older people, on the other hand, tend to go for longer, more informative content, such as documentaries, news, or videos about hobbies like cooking and gardening. I think these differences come down to both generational interests and the way each group uses technology.

Análise Gramatical
1. Comparative structures: The answer uses comparative adjectives like "short" and "longer" to highlight differences between the preferences of young and old people. 2. Present simple tense: The present simple is used throughout ("young people are really into...", "older people tend to go for...") to talk about general habits and preferences. 3. Parallel structure: Lists like "vlogs, music videos, or gaming streams" and "documentaries, news, or videos about hobbies" show good use of parallelism, making the answer clear and organized. 4. Cause and effect: The phrase "these differences come down to both generational interests and the way each group uses technology" shows the ability to explain reasons, which is important in Part 3 answers.

Not necessarily. While there are trends, some types of videos, like funny animal clips or heartwarming family moments, appeal to everyone, regardless of age. Travel content and movies are also enjoyed by both young and old. In the end, personal interests play a bigger role than age, so it's not always easy to generalize about what different age groups prefer to watch.

Análise Gramatical
1. Concessive clause: "While there are trends" introduces a contrast, showing the ability to use complex sentence structures. 2. Relative clause: "some types of videos, like funny animal clips or heartwarming family moments, appeal to everyone, regardless of age" uses a relative clause to add detail and clarify the subject. 3. Passive voice: "are also enjoyed by both young and old" uses the passive voice to shift focus onto the videos rather than the viewers. 4. Comparative structure: "personal interests play a bigger role than age" uses a comparative structure to highlight the main point.
